Size grading is another important aspect of areca nut bulk risk control import to Malaysia that affects both quality and pricing. Betel nuts are typically sorted into different size categories, with larger nuts commanding premium prices. Standard grading systems help ensure consistency and facilitate fair pricing in the international trade.
Moisture content is one of the most critical quality parameters in areca nut bulk risk control import to Malaysia. Excess moisture can lead to mold growth and product deterioration, while insufficient moisture can cause the nuts to become brittle and lose their characteristic texture. Professional suppliers maintain strict moisture control throughout processing.
